The Foundation of Successful Lawn Renovation

Professional stump grinding services not only remove unsightly stumps but also refine the surrounding area, preparing it for future landscaping or simply restoring the natural beauty of your property. Leveling the ground is an essential step in creating a smooth, even surface that’s ready for planting or other uses. A rake or leveler can be employed to finish the top of the leveled ground, making it ready to sprinkle grass seed.

Professional grinding reduces the stump and any visible surface roots to 6 to 8 inches below ground level, creating a uniform space perfect for new landscaping or seeding. This thorough approach ensures that your renovation project starts with a clean slate, free from the complications that partial removal often creates.

Overcoming Common Challenges in Post-Stump Grass Establishment

Many homeowners struggle with grass establishment after stump removal due to specific soil conditions. People have trouble growing grass after a stump is removed for three main reasons: Not enough nitrogen in the soil because it’s being used to break down the wood chips, sawdust, and roots left in the ground and the heat of composting old tree material burns the roots of new grass and prevents it from growing strong and healthy.

Following proper steps after tree removal includes cleaning up as much of the sawdust and wood chips as possible, filling the hole left behind after stump removal with quality lawn soil, and sprinkling a lawn fertilizer that is high in Nitrogen, then planting grass seed with slow-release turf fertilizer to compensate for the high C:N ratio that will be robbing nutrition from the newly installed turf.

Timing and Soil Preparation Best Practices

It typically takes a few weeks for the ground to settle after tree removal. The amount of settling will depend on the size of the tree and the type of soil it was growing in, but generally, 1-2 inches of settling can be expected. It is important to wait for the ground to settle to prevent issues.

Mix topsoil and organic materials, such as compost, to fill the cavity. Packing down each layer of the mixture is essential to help the soil settle and create a stable surface. Nutrient-dense and good-quality topsoil enriched with organic matter, like grass clippings, is recommended for growing new grass.

Long-term Benefits and Maintenance

The entire volume of the tree roots will completely disappear over time. Huge tree = huge root mass = huge hole…eventually. Patience will be your best asset as you fill and fill and fill over the years. Remove as much grindings as possible and expect you will have to add topsoil to level and reseed every few years.

Growing a lush, healthy lawn takes time. Be patient and allow the grass to establish itself. Avoid heavy foot traffic on the repaired area until the new grass is well-established.
